10. Select another clean vial, un-screw the cap and fill it with 10 ml of

the prepared Chlorine standard (fill up to the line on the vial).

11. For Free Chlorine or Chlorine Dioxide calibration, select a Chlorine,

Free (DPD) Reagent Sachet, whereas for Total Chlorine, Bromine
or Ozone calibration, select a Chlorine, Total (DPD) Reagent
Sachet. Open the sachet and tip the contents into the
vial containing the calibration standard.

12. Replace the cap, ensuring it is screwed on finger tight to

the vial. Invert the vial repeatedly for approximately 20
seconds, until the powder has dissolved.

NOTE: a small amount of the powder may remain un-dissolved in the vial,
but this will not affect the measurement.

13. Insert the vial fully into the sample well of the meter, whilst again

aligning the ▼ mark on the vial with the ▲ mark on the meter.

14. For Free Chlorine or Chlorine Dioxide calibration, press the

READ/ENTER key within two minutes from the time the sachet was
added to the vial. As for Total Chlorine, Bromine or Ozone
calibration, wait for two minutes before pressing the READ/ENTER
key and this has to be done within five minutes from the time the
sachet was added to the vial.

15. The meter will display [--Rd--] whilst the calibration standard is

being measured and then displays [SAVE] to prompt for calibration
acceptance and saving of calibration data.
